                    Nano Coordination Polymers for Removal of Environmental

                                                      Hazards
                                                   Walaa Hamed
                      Chemistry Department, Cairo University, Faculty of Science, Gamma
                                          Street, Giza, Cairo 12613, Egypt.

                                                     ABSTRACT
                    Environmental  pollution  nature  of  heavy  metals  and  metalloids  has  received

                    considerable attention. Heavy metals have a great tendency to form complexes,

                    especially with biological ligands containing N, S, and O atoms leading to many

                    toxicological  and  carcinogenic  effects.  Separation  processes  performed  by
                    distillation, extraction, condensation, evaporation, crystallization, and filtration

                    consume  about  half  the  total  energy  used  in  the  chemical  industry.  Great

                    developments in the field of coordination polymers have been achieved recently,

                    especially  in  production  with  a  large  membrane  area,  modification  for  better

                    performance, and application. They have large surface areas and well-defined
                    pore  structures.  These  prepared  nano  materials  2D  structure  will  be

                    characterized using IR, Raman; SEM; BET; AFM; XRD in addition to adsorption

                    capacity, water stability and toxicity studies.
